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: All of the patients had undergone previous combined phacoemulsification and 23-Gauge pars plana vitrectomy with intraocular lens implantation at least six months earlier. All patients had significant visual loss (at least two lines compared to the last visit) and hazy fundus appearance.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: corneal pathology, glaucoma, uveitis, trauma. None ofthe individuals had any history of contact lens use for any reasons (refractive, cosmetic et cetera).
